
人工智能如何开发软件
用户关注问题
人工智能在软件开发中扮演什么角色?
人工智能技术如何辅助或改变软件开发的流程和方法?
人工智能在软件开发中的作用
人工智能通过自动化代码生成、错误检测和项目管理优化等方式提升软件开发效率。它能够分析大量数据,辅助开发人员做出更精准的决策,同时减少重复性工作,让开发周期更短,质量更高。
使用人工智能开发软件需要掌握哪些技能?
开发人员想要利用人工智能来开发软件,应该具备哪些具体的技术和知识?
掌握人工智能开发相关技能
开发人工智能驱动的软件通常需要熟悉编程语言(如Python)、机器学习算法、数据处理技术、人工智能框架(如TensorFlow或PyTorch)以及软件工程基础知识。理解如何设计模型、训练数据集和优化结果是关键。
应用人工智能开发的软件有哪些优势和挑战?
借助人工智能技术开发软件时,能够获得哪些好处,同时会遇到哪些难题?
人工智能软件开发的优势与挑战
优势包括提高开发效率、增强软件智能化水平和提升用户体验。挑战则涉及数据质量问题、算法的透明性和可解释性、以及人工智能模型可能带来的安全和隐私风险。合理应对这些挑战是成功开发的关键。